Jobs claims that the iPod Touch alone has outsold the Nintendo DS and PSP on a worldwide basis. At the very same event, he gave us some exact numbers: Approximately 120 million iOS devices have been sold. That includes the iPhone, the iPod Touch, and the iPad in all their iterations. But a quick search on Google reveals that the Nintendo DS has sold 132 units since the first iteration was released in 2004. The PSP has sold about 60 million units. Added together--well, that's considerably more than what the iOS has sold to date.
So why go ahead and make such a sky-high claim?

An honorable mention not on the list would be the VM Labs Nuon. It basically looked like any regular DVD player but it had ports on it for controllers to play specific games. one of which is still exclusive to it with Tempest 3000. It also offered nuon enhanced DVD movies with extra content not accessible by regular players.
